/**
 * Annotates one line of console output.
 *
 * 

* In Hudson, console output annotation is done line by line, and * we model this as a state machine — * the code encapsulates some state, and it uses that to annotate one line (and possibly update the state.) * *

* A {@link ConsoleAnnotator} instance encapsulates this state, and the {@link #annotate(Object, MarkupText)} * method is used to annotate the next line based on the current state. The method returns another * {@link ConsoleAnnotator} instance that represents the altered state for annotating the next line. * *

* {@link ConsoleAnnotator}s are run when a browser requests console output, and the above-mentioned chain * invocation is done for each client request separately. Therefore, logically you can think of this process as: * *

 * ConsoleAnnotator ca = ...;
 * ca.annotate(context,line1).annotate(context,line2)...
 * 
* *

* Because of a browser can request console output incrementally, in addition to above a console annotator * can be serialized at any point and deserialized back later to continue annotation where it left off. * *

* {@link ConsoleAnnotator} instances can be created in a few different ways.
